Ubisoft has just added a little something special to multiple Assassin’s Creed games on Steam, and (in classic Ubisoft fashion) that has somehow managed to annoy some fans.

So, Ubisoft just added achievements to a bunch of Assassin’s Creed titles on Steam, such as Assassin's Creed III, Assassin's Creed III: Liberation, and Assassin's Creed Rogue.

That’s great, right? Well, as it turns out, no.

As one user over on the r/assassinscreed subreddit notes, it’s a bit pointless adding achievements to Assassin’s Creed III… because you can’t actually buy the game.

Advert

“Also its actually wild they acknowledge the original AC3 by giving it achievements yet they wont give us the option to either buy it or package it together with Remaster (like some good developers eg. Neighbours from Hell) do,” commented user HyperrGamesDev.

“And another thing; they added achievements to AC3: Remaster, yet they wont update the f**king ugly screenshot Steam banner, they have good promotional art they can use… I hate Ubisoft so much.”

So, I did a little digging and it turns out, yeah, you can’t actually find Assassin’s Creed III on Steam - even though they just added achievements to it.

You can find Assassin’s Creed III Remastered on Steam, but all the comments on the negative reviews for the game on Steam are just people complaining about how it runs worse than the original version - which has since been pulled from the Steam storefront.

So why was the original version pulled, and why bother giving it achievements if you can’t even buy it anymore?

Well, I can’t answer the last half of that question but I can answer the first; it seems redeeming the game was such a headache, due to a “technical issue” Ubisoft was having with the Deluxe Edition of the game, that they just opted to remove it from the Steam storefront entirely.
